Abstract: A coated pipe to transmit produced fluids in a system configured to recover hydrocarbons from a subterranean formation may include a pipe component configured to transmit the produced fluids and having an internal surface defining an inner diameter of the pipe component; and a coating deposited on the internal surface of the pipe component and configured to extend the life of the pipe component by mitigating erosion caused by the produced fluids during transmission thereof.

Abstract: Disclosed are joints and methods for forming joints of nonmetallic components such as piping components made from a nonmetallic composite material. The components are joined by an adhesive containing an x-ray absorbing additive for providing a contrasting signal in x-ray inspection of the joint. The joints can be nondestructively tested by positioning the joints relative to an x-ray source and an x-ray detector. The joints and the adhesive therein are then exposed to x-ray radiation from the source of x-ray radiation. The x-ray radiation, having passed from the x-ray source to the x-ray detector, is detected over an area and an x-ray image of the x-ray radiation detected is created. The x-ray image is then read to identify defects in the joint.
